We are looking for a forward-thinking, enthusiastic Instructional Designer on the Partner Sales Enablement team that has passion for helping others succeed and the desire to develop best in class e-learning modules and processes. The ideal candidate will play a critical role in reducing the ramp time for our internal employees to hit performance maturity.

 

Responsibilities:

  • Work with cross-functional internal teams to create and package high-value, easy-to-use sales tools such sales guides, pitch decks, presentations, demos, collateral, competitive matrix, etc.)
  • Manage the creation of high-quality learning modules that provide product information, sales
  • narratives, best practices, self-paced learning modules, video creation, scripts and more
  • Intake requests for e-learning modules, manage requests, and report on adoption, completion, and satisfaction of the trainings
  • Analyze existing instructional material, assess learning needs and develop online learning content and materials
  • Create and maintain partner qualification learning tracks and assessments.
  • Troubleshoot technical problems via reported user issues
  • Organize and create best practices for how e-learning modules are structured, stored and archived owning the lifecycle of a learning module
  • Leverage personal, professional and creative strengths to support the overall goals of the
  • team

 

Requirements:

  • BS / BA degree required
  • 10+ years of relevant experience, 6+ years of experience using course authoring tools
  • Comfortable being on camera and working with a virtual and remote team
  • Ability to create content by blending existing and new methods
  • Experience with producing content video and training transcripts
  • Outstanding communication & organizational skills
  • Knowledge of and experience implementing adult learning theories and principles into
  • courseware
  • Knowledge of assessment and evaluation methods
  • Proficiency with Blackboard, Canvas, Camtasia, Captivate, Moodle or proprietary LMS
  • Ability to work in a rapidly changing environment
  • Be an effective communicator, verbally, written and listening.
  • Comfortable with aspects of G-Suite such as Google Docs and Gmail
     

Show Us Something:

  • Along with your resume, send or point us to an example of content you've developed such as: Product tutorials, demo sales guides, procedure guidelines, knowledge base articles or classroom training slides
